Profile

Mauricio López es profesor en la Escuela de Ingeniería de la Pontificia Universidad Católica de Chile, Santiago, Chile. El recibió su grado de Magister en Ciencias de la Ingeniería de la Pontificia Universidad Católica de Chile en 1999. En mayo de 2005 recibió un MSCE (Master in Civil Engineering) de la Escuela de Ingeniería Civil y Ambiental de Georgia Institute of Technology, de donde en Diciembre 2005 recibió el grado de PhD (Doctor in Philosophy) (www.ce.gatech.edu)
